Kangana Backs Down on Farm Law Remarks After BJP Heat

Bollywood actress and BJP MP Kangana Ranaut has issued a public apology after sparking controversy with her remarks on the now-repealed farm laws. In a statement that drew widespread criticism, Ranaut initially suggested that the three farm laws, which were scrapped by the Modi government in 2021 following massive farmer protests, should be reinstated. She argued that these laws were in the best interest of the farmers and encouraged them to demand their return.

However, her comments were not well-received, particularly within the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P), which quickly distanced itself from her views. BJP spokesperson Gaurav Bhatia emphasized that Ranaut’s remarks were personal and did not reflect the party’s official stance on the farm laws​

In response to the backlash, Ranaut apologized for her remarks, stating that she had not intended to cause offense. She acknowledged that Prime Minister Narendra Modi’s decision to repeal the laws must be respected and that her comments did not align with the party’s stance. “I regret if I disappointed anyone with my views,” she said, adding that she now understands the sensitivity of the issue and takes her words back​

This is not the first time Ranaut has faced criticism for her outspoken views. She has frequently stirred controversy with her political opinions, particularly regarding the farmers’ protests. Last month, she made inflammatory comments about the protests, which also led to a reprimand from the BJP. This latest incident has reignited debates around agricultural reforms and the political discourse surrounding the farm laws.

While Ranaut’s apology may have quelled some of the outrage, the issue remains politically sensitive, especially with assembly elections in Haryana on the horizon, where farmers played a significant role in protesting the original laws. Ranaut’s retraction highlights the ongoing tension between political figures and the farming community over the future of agricultural policies in India​(Telegraph India)
